A new story entry has been added:
[drupal=615]Brink Cinematic Trailer Released[/drupal]
A brand-new cinematic trailer is now available for Brink, showing off Resistance and Security characters fighting over the future of the Ark. It’s packed with guns, explosions, slides and all other kinds of action and can be found in all its high definition glory over at GameTrailers. Alternatively, if you prefer YouTube, you can catch an embedded version after the break courtesy of Bethesda’s YouTube channel.
